Taking the good with the bad is a life lesson that everyone learns at some point. But young people involved in the rave culture are finding that drugs bringing on extremely intense feelings of pleasure have an equally displeasing depressing effect.

The drug, Molly, has a name that sounds innocent enough, but unsuspecting users are devastated by the crash they experience when coming off the high. In some cases, the depressing feelings lead to a near paralyzing state where the user can’t find the mental strength to eat or communicate.Meet Molly

The intense emotional ride and the relatively cheap cost of that ride are helping push the popularity of Molly further every day. The drug is actually the powder or crystal form of MDMA (AKA Ecstasy). The popular drug Ecstasy is actually derived from a variety of drugs, not just MDMA.  Molly is a purer form of Ecstasy and actually gets its name from “molecule,” which is representative of its place as the vital ingredient to MDMA.

The DEA has classified Molly as a Schedule I controlled substance due to its addictive nature and because it has not been embraced by the medical community as having any usable characteristics in health care.

Users who take too much of the drug will have a difficult time with temperature regulation and can actually experience hyperthermia, which can lead to liver, cardiovascular and kidney failure.

The current statistics from emergency rooms across the nation don’t indicate that the use of this drug is widespread yet. But the massive growth in its popularity in such a short time has experts concerned – there was an approximate 125 percent growth in the use of the drug between 2004 and 2009.

Huffing. Sniffing. Bagging. No matter what it’s called, inhalant abuse is an ongoing problem in the adolescent population. Unfortunately, increasing evidence shows that adults are latching onto this dangerous form of substance abuse as well. If you suspect an adult you love is abusing inhalants, it’s critical to learn more about this dangerous habit and get him or her into drug rehab treatment.

Adults now make up more than half of the patients being admitted to treatment for inhalant abuse, according to a survey by the Substance Abuse and Mental Health Services Administration. It’s not just young adults either. The survey revealed that 32% of the admitted adults were between the ages of 32 and 44 while 16% were older than 45. Overall, an estimated 1.1 million adults abused inhalants in the last year .

Inhalants are attractive to drug users for several reasons. Because the chemicals are found in household products, they’re easy to find. There’s no need to visit a shady part of town to buy them. Inhalants are also inexpensive, making them an accessible substance for people of any economic status.

Inhalants are Toxic Chemicals

While all abused substances carry potential risks, inhalants are particularly dangerous. Inhalants are breathable chemicals found in many everyday products, from furniture polish to computer cleaner sprays. Other commonly available inhalants include whipped cream aerosol cans, vegetable oil sprays, varnish removers, paint thinners, correction fluids, and felt tip markers. When used as intended, we don’t feel the effects of the chemicals inside the products.

However, when the products are abused, they create a high. Inhalants are usually taken directly into the lungs by breathing in the chemical through the nose or mouth directly from the container or from a bag filled with the chemical. Some users will inhale directly from a cloth soaked in the chemical. The high produces hallucinations and feelings of euphoria. Addicts may also use nitrite-based products, like leather cleaners or room deodorizers, because they believe the chemicals enhance sexual pleasure.

In addition to triggering the high, inhalants also deliver toxic chemicals to the body. The inhalant works by displacing the air inside the lungs, a process called hypoxia. Deeply breathing the vapors delivers chemicals in doses hundreds of times greater than the maximum allowed in industrial settings.

Risks of Inhalant Use

The risks include loss of coordination and inhibition as well as dangerous hallucinations and delusions. Life-threatening risks include suffocation due to the displacement of oxygen in the lungs, to heart failure from the loss of proper heart rhythm. Inhalants have also been linked to liver and kidney damage.

Brain cells are especially vulnerable to the abuse, which is why inhalants have such a profound impact on functions like memory, learning new things, and even carrying on a conversation. Inhalant use may cause permanent brain damage and death—these can happen any time a person huffs, even the first time. Users face the risk of an overdose every time they abuse the substance, making drug rehab that much more critical.

Inhalant Abuse Treatmentlight on the horizon

This is a serious problem that requires immediate and professional treatment. Because of the risk of devastating and life-threatening consequences, there is no time to wait to see if the person will stop on his or her own. Consider using a professional interventionist to get the addict into treatment as soon as possible.

Not every drug rehab treatment center has the resources to treat inhalant abuse, so it may take several tries to find a qualified facility. To be effective, treatment must be within an inpatient setting. Detoxification is necessary, and, because the chemicals are so pervasive, that process will take several weeks. Withdrawal symptoms are common and may include hallucinations, nervousness, muscle pain, psychosis, insomnia, seizures and aggression. A medical staff will monitor the addict and provide medications to relieve symptoms and address complications.

Long-term success requires a detailed treatment strategy that addresses the addict’s entire well-being: physical, emotional and intellectual. After detox, addiction specialists will assess the addict for cognitive and physical damage caused by the inhalant. This testing provides a foundation for building a rehab plan that address all of his or her needs.

One of the challenges in treating this type of substance abuse is its effect on cognition, or thinking ability. For example, the inability to concentrate may require shorter individual treatment sessions, sometimes as brief as 15 or 20 minutes, especially at the onset of drug rehab treatment. Sessions may also be informal to accommodate an addict’s reduced ability to think and reason.

Intensive aftercare will be crucial for long-term recovery. An addict may require a sober living facility where he or she can start to live a normal life without the stresses and pressures that spur relapse. Recovery may also require career counseling and life skills training. Addicts with lasting physical side effects may need therapy to improve hand-eye coordination and other skills.

It’s likely that living accommodations will need to be made after inpatient or sober living concludes. For instance, it might be necessary to eliminate inhalable substances from work or living areas. If the recovering addict lives with others, like family or roommates, they’ll need to be aware of the problem so they can avoid inadvertently tempting the addict by, for example, keeping computer cleaning sprays in the home.

Many inhalants are highly addictive, so it’s unlikely that abusers can “will” themselves into a sober life. Recovery from inhalant abuse will not be easy. It will require medically monitored detox, inpatient treatment and long-term aftercare. The alternative, however, is devastating. Left untreated, inhalant abuse can cause serious, lasting health consequences.  In some cases, it leads to permanent brain damage or death.

Enlarged heart is a term that doctors use to describe a heart muscle that grows beyond its expected size, either on the whole or in part. Some forms of heart enlargement, such as those frequently found in habitual exercisers, can support improved cardiac health. However, other forms of heart enlargement make the heart increasingly dysfunctional and set the stage for life-threatening problems such as a heart attack and cardiac arrest. Cocaine use can lead to a form of heart enlargement that seriously increases risks for cardiac arrest and sudden, unpredictable death.

Background

The muscle content of the heart, called the myocardium or myocardial tissue, gives the organ the power it needs to contract and pump blood. The primary pumping chamber—known as the left ventricle—forms the lower left segment of the heart, while the secondary pumping chamber, known as the right ventricle, forms the lower right segment of the organ. The left ventricle moves oxygen-rich blood to the body’s arteries; the right ventricle moves oxygen-depleted blood to the lungs, where new supplies of oxygen enter the bloodstream. The upper left chamber of the heart—known as the left atrium—carries oxygen-rich blood to the heart from the lungs, while the upper right chamber, known as the right atrium, carries oxygen-depleted blood to the heart from the rest of the body.

Enlarged Heart BasicsHeart Health

The medical term for heart enlargement is cardiac hypertrophy. This phenomenon occurs when the muscular walls of the heart (i.e., the myocardium) grow unusually thick. When unusual thickness appears in either of the ventricles, the affected individual has a condition called ventricular hypertrophy; when unusual thickness appears in either of the atria (plural of atrium), the affected individual has a condition called atrial hypertrophy. As noted previously, some forms of hypertrophy can make the heart work better. For instance, athletes and regular exercisers can develop a form of ventricular hypertrophy that makes it easier for the heart to pump blood to the lungs or other parts of the body. However, as also noted previously, some forms of hypertrophy reduce the heart’s effectiveness. This typically occurs when enlargement scars and stiffens the walls of the ventricles, and thereby decreases their ability to contract and pump blood.

Damaging forms of heart enlargement are known collectively as pathological cardiac hypertrophy. Apart from cocaine use, potential underlying causes of damaging enlargement include chronic high blood pressure, a heart attack, disease in any of the valves that sit between the heart’s chambers, and heart failure. Typically, unhealthy heart enlargement develops gradually over time; however, in certain circumstances, it can also develop relatively rapidly. In many cases, dangerous cardiac hypertrophy produces no symptoms until its effects are relatively advanced. For this reason, people with the condition can die suddenly from a heart attack or from an abrupt stoppage of heart.

The Role of Cocaine

Cocaine use causes heart enlargement through a unique series of health changes, according to the results of a study published in 2006 in the Journal of Cardiovascular Pharmacology. First, the presence of the drug in the bloodstream activates a specialized type of protein (enzyme) called CaMK; in turn, activation of this enzyme encourages an abnormal buildup of the mineral calcium in the heart’s tissues. When calcium builds up in the heart, it promotes the accumulation of other proteins that normally only appear in the hearts of developing fetuses. When they first appear, these immature proteins increase the size of individual cells inside the myocardium. Eventually, enlargement spreads to larger areas of tissue and triggers the onset of cardiac hypertrophy. Typically, this process occurs in the heart’s primary pumping chamber, the left ventricle.

People who habitually use cocaine can develop degrees of hypertrophy that enlarge their left ventricles by up to 70 percent, the authors of a study published in 2003 in the Journal of Cardiovascular Pharmacology and Therapeutics report. The amount of enlargement associated with long-term cocaine use can weaken the left ventricle to the point where this chamber can no longer meet the strict timing requirements necessary to coordinate heart activity and efficiently pump blood. In turn, lack of proper heart beat timing can lead to serious forms of a condition called a heartbeat irregularity, or arrhythmia.

The degree of arrhythmia associated with long-term cocaine use can lead to unsustainable changes in heart rhythm and the unpredictable, frequently fatal appearance of cardiac arrest. Unlike people with chronic heart disease, cocaine users can easily develop enlargement-related cardiac arrest without developing symptoms—such as high blood pressure or an increase in resting heart rate—that cue doctors to the possible presence of dangerous changes in normal heart function. According to the authors of the study published in 2006 in the Journal of Cardiovascular Pharmacology, as many as half of all habitual cocaine users with normal blood pressure may have some degree of heart enlargement.

Encephalopathy is a term that doctors and researchers use to describe various types of brain damage, malfunction, or disease that trigger some form of mental impairment. Some people develop relatively mild forms of encephalopathy, such as slight deficits in memory or thought processing, while others develop severe or catastrophic problems that can lead to such outcomes as dementia or death. A number of different legal and illegal drugs can trigger the onset of mild or severe brain impairments when abused. In some cases, the effects of drug abuse-related encephalopathy can be at least partially reversed; in other cases they produce permanent brain deficits.

Alcoholism is the classic term for patterns of alcohol abuse that result from a chemical dependence on alcohol’s presence in the body. Along with other abusive patterns of alcohol use, it belongs to a group of conditions known as alcohol use disorders (AUDs). Both men and women can develop a number of serious short- and long-term health complications as a consequence of alcoholism. However, while men become alcoholics more frequently than women, women alcoholics have higher risks than men for developing certain alcoholism-related health problems. In addition, female alcoholics die prematurely much more frequently than male alcoholics.

Alcoholism's Effects in WomenThe Basics

For any given level of intake, women have a greater sensitivity to alcohol’s effects than men. Three physical factors help explain this phenomenon. First, relative to overall size and weight, women’s bodies contain less water than men’s bodies. This is relevant because water dilutes alcohol; therefore, in an environment that contains relatively little water, alcohol remain relatively undiluted and produces intensified effects. Second, compared to men’s bodies, women’s bodies apparently have less active forms of an enzyme called alcohol dehydrogenase, which plays a key role in breaking alcohol down and rendering it harmless; in real-world terms, reduced alcohol dehydrogenase activity translates into higher levels of alcohol lingering in the bloodstream. In addition, some women may be more susceptible to alcohol’s effects during certain phases of their menstrual cycles.

Because of their relative susceptibility to alcohol’s effects, women have a lower recommended maximum daily/weekly alcohol intake than men, the National Institute on Alcohol Abuse and Alcoholism explains. On any given day, the average woman can safely drink as much as a single drink of beer, wine, or hard liquor (the specific size of a standard drink varies according to the type of alcohol under consideration). In any given week, the average woman can safely consume as many as seven total drinks. By comparison, the average man under the age of 65 can safely consume two drinks a day and 14 drinks per week. For a variety of reasons not directly related to alcoholism, men over the age of 65 need to follow the same alcohol consumption guidelines as women.

The Consequences of Alcoholism

As indicated previously, women abuse alcohol and/or develop alcoholism less frequently than men. In fact, women account for only roughly one-third of all of the alcoholics in the United States. However, female alcoholics sometimes experience more severely negative health outcomes than male alcoholics. For instance, according to the Centers for Disease Control and Prevention, alcoholic women have higher chances of developing cirrhosis (scarring of the liver) and other alcohol-related liver disorders than their male counterparts. Compared to alcoholic men, alcoholic women also have higher risks for the onset of damage in the tissues that form the heart muscle; these heightened risks extend to women who abuse alcohol but don’t have all of the hallmarks of alcoholism. In addition, current research suggests that women alcoholics have relatively high chances of developing alcohol-related memory problems and physical shrinkage of their overall brain size. Women also apparently develop these problems more quickly than men.

In comparison to other women, women alcoholics have relatively high chances of developing certain forms of cancer, including cancers of the breast, colon, throat, liver, mouth, and esophagus. In the case of breast cancer, alcoholic women’s risks go up as their rate of alcohol consumption increases. Apart from disease-related risks, alcoholic women have increased risks for exposure to rape and other forms of sexual assault. These assault-related risks extend to women who participate in a form of alcohol abuse called binge drinking, which involves consuming enough alcohol within a two-hour timeframe to become legally intoxicated; most women reach a legally intoxicated state (marked by a blood alcohol content equal to or in excess of 0.08 percent) when they consume four or more drinks within this span of time.

Fatal Consequences

When considered together, men and women alcoholics between the ages of 18 and 64 die an average of 20 years sooner than people without alcohol dependencies, according to the result of a 14-year study published in published in 2012 in the journal Alcoholism: Clinical & Experimental Research. However, when the two genders are considered separately, women alcoholics in this age range die twice as often as alcoholic men. Compared to the general population, alcoholic women between the ages of 18 and 64 die more than four times as frequently. The authors of the study note that their results may somewhat overestimate women alcoholics’ risks for fatal outcomes, but believe any overestimation (if it exists) is in terms of specific percentages rather than the basic results of their research.

Anabolic steroids are a group of synthetic substances that closely mimic the chemical structure of testosterone, the hormone produced in the bodies of both males and females after puberty. In legitimate medical settings, doctors use these substances to correct the effects of unusually low natural testosterone production, as well as the effects of aplastic anemia and other related ailments that reduce the oxygen content in blood. Professional and recreational athletes also sometimes abuse anabolic steroids in an attempt to improve their athletic performances or hasten their recovery from various injuries or routine exertion. Anabolic steroid abuse is both illegal and potentially addictive. In addition, steroid abusers can develop a number of serious side effects, or even die as a result of their steroid use.
